The Minor Basilica of Saint Nicholas of Tolentino and Archdiocesan Shrine of Señor Santo Cristo Milagroso, also known as or Sinait Church, is a Roman Catholic church in the municipality of , , in northern . is situated 4 km northwest of Sallacapo.
